Intro:
Looking at Bad Days… at Jesus Bad day… Good Friday
Jesus is teaching us how to live through a bad day by us studying how he lived through his bad day.
Week 1 - FORGIVE EVERYONE WHO IS TRYING TO RUIN YOUR LIFE.
Week 2 - HELP OTHERS WHO ARE EXPERIENCING YOUR SAME STRUGGLE
Week 3 – WHEN YOU ARE GOING THROUGH A BAD DAY, BE SURE TO TAKE CARE OF THOSE NEAR YOU
Week 4: AIM YOUR HARD QUESTIONS AT GOD, NOT MAN
We learned that when God and life doesn’t make sense, we can Trust God’s character, His Promises and His Final Destination.
Real Worship is Trusting God When Life Doesn’t Make Sense.

FOUR DECISIONS TO BECOME MORE TRANSPARENT
1. ESTABLISH A CREW.
You have to have a group of friends around you.
God never intended you to live life alone.
If it’s overwhelming and you are ready to throw in the towel, you don’t have enough people around you.
You need people in your live and others need you in their lives.
When you have those people who love you like this, they help provide stability.
When you are going through a bad day, call your crew.
